School-Based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ant
School-Based Certified Occupational Therapy Assistant Contract Details :
$48.15 - $51.85 per hour
30-week contracts
Work under the supervision of a licensed Occupational Therapist
Implement the therapy treatment program aligned to student goals
Collect therapy data and monitor progress toward student goals
Work collaboratively and communicate with school interdisciplinary team and student guardians
Assigned schools may include various grade levels
May be asked to travel between school locations
